Ok that makes sense. To me i can chalk this up as one thing in the framework
that would be a real joy to fix - that being having AjaxLink or other
related Ajax components stateless. I think its a real down fall that
sessions are created (and hence Page store cache files) for an Ajax link.
On a really high traffic site that uses clustered session replication, there
are affects on the back end from generating all of these sessions just for a
link. Part of my current tasks are trying to minimize session creation.

> no because the ajax behaviors are also not stateless.
> So even if you make the link stateless then the behaviors it has make them
> statefull again.
>
> Sometimes ajax things can be stateless but i still think it is a bit
> strange
> for 90% or more of the cases
> Why is the link an ajax link?. Because in my eyes if you use ajax you
> still
> use the old page
> and the ajax call just updates parts of the page. But if you do that. Then
> ajax can't be that easy
> stateless because how are you going to make exactly the same state as the
> client sees in the browser
> for the next click?
>
> And ajax clicks should be lean and mean in my eyes because they should be
> fast and could happen frequently
> and creating constantly a page for that is pretty heavy.

>> Hi. So i have tried setting the stateless hint and my AjaxLink is still
>> statefull. I read some where where even Ajax components can be
>> stateless.
>> What am I missing?
>>
>> AjaxLink addFriend = new AjaxLink("addFriend")
>> {
>> @Override
>> protected boolean getStatelessHint()
>> {
>> return true;
>> }
>>
>> private static final long serialVersionUID = 1L;
>>
>> public void onClick(AjaxRequestTarget request)
>> {
>> makeFriends(sessionUserName,
>> profileUserName);
>> }
>> }
